Wolverine Is PS5-Only Forever: What's Behind Sony's U-Turn and What It Means for the Market

'Wolverine will not come to PC' — PlayStation Studios CEO Hermen Hulst's words at the June 2, 2026 State of Play became the evening's most discussed announcement. It's a sharp reversal from a six-year established practice.

Sony is saying: 'We won't force you to buy a PS5 — we'll make you want to.'

Starting with Horizon Zero Dawn (2020), Sony systematically ported its first-party titles to PC: Horizon Forbidden West, God of War, Spider-Man, Ghost of Tsushima — all eventually came to Windows. This generated revenue without canonical risks to the console business.

Why Is Sony Reversing Course?

Analysts point to several possible reasons:

  1. Restoring PS5 value. PlayStation 5 needs content that cannot be obtained anywhere without buying the console. Marvel's Wolverine is exactly that anchor.
  2. Signal to Marvel. Marvel (Disney) has an interest in platform exclusivity that makes a game a major event. Large licensing deals often include platform exclusivity requirements.
  3. Competing with Xbox Game Pass. Microsoft actively pushes 'why buy PS5 when Xbox + PC?' Sony's answer: 'because this is available nowhere else.'

Is This a Trend or a One-Off?

Unknown for now. Hulst did not say Sony is abandoning PC ports altogether. Wolverine is a specific decision. But if it pays off commercially, Sony may apply the same logic to other major exclusives in 2026–2027.

Impact on PC Gamers

If the trend holds, some major PlayStation first-party content will become unavailable on PC. This isn't catastrophic for the PC market, but may stimulate PS5 demand among those who've delayed buying a console.

Market Context

The PC market is actively growing. Steam is breaking records, portable PC gaming is thriving. Sony is consciously limiting its audience — a risky but understandable strategic bet.
